We are three retired friends, living in South Lakeland, Cumbria, UK, with a passion for pinhole photography and traditional film processing.
Working together on projects enhances enthusiasm and stimulation as we challenge each other's images and approaches.
In 2008 we were given an opportunity to work together to produce an exhibition of pinhole photographs for Levens Hall in Cumbria. Our success at the Hall led to another project to record an old mill and crafts centre in the Yorkshire Dales.
Magazine articles followed and also a video, all of which gave us an opportunity to reach a wider audience.
